Planetary gearbox for servo-driven axes
The GBX1600151385D is a straight-tooth planetary gearbox from Schneider Electric's GBX series, sized for servo-motor output stages where a 15:1 reduction and 700 N.m continuous torque are needed. The 160 mm housing diameter and black anodized aluminium body keep it compact for mounting in any position on the machine frame. Efficiency sits at 94 %, so about 6 % of the input power is lost as heat through the gear mesh. That's typical for a single-stage planetary with straight teeth at this ratio — the heat stays manageable in the -25 to 90 °C operating range without external cooling.
Torque and load capacity at the output
Continuous output torque is 700 N.m; the maximum short-duration torque reaches 1120 N.m. The difference matters for sizing: the continuous figure governs the duty cycle, while the maximum covers acceleration peaks or occasional overloads. Radial and axial force limits are given at 100 rpm — 4200 N radial (30000 h life) or 6000 N (10000 h life), and 6000 N axial (30000 h) or 8000 N (10000 h). These are the hard limits for the output bearing when the load is applied at mid-span on the shaft. Torsional rigidity is 41 N.m/arcmin — that's the stiffness the gearbox presents to the servo loop. A stiffer gearbox means less windup under load and better positioning accuracy. Backlash is rated at 10 arcmin maximum, which is standard for a straight-tooth planetary without preloading.
Lifecycle and service conditions
Noise level is 70 dB at 1 m under no-load conditions. That's audible but not intrusive for a gearbox of this size — comparable to a quiet office or a running conveyor at distance. The shaft output seal carries an IP54 rating, meaning it's protected against dust ingress and splashing water, but not submersion.
